What is a Keyless Entry System?
A keyless entry system allows chauffeurs to unlock and start their cars and trucks without physically using a key. Instead, the system counts on a key fob or a smart device app that interacts wirelessly with the vehicle. Keyless entry systems normally operate on radio frequency identification (RFID) technology, which allows authorized access to the vehicle.

Detecting Keyless Entry Issues
Before reaching out for professional aid, vehicle owners can undertake some fundamental diagnostics. Here's a step-by-step guide to determine keyless entry issues:
Check the Key Fob Battery: Replacing the key fob battery is the easiest first step. If the new battery works, the problem was simple.
Test the Fob Frequency: Several smartphone apps can check the frequency output of the key fob. If there's no output, the fob may be defective.
Try To Find Physical Damage: Inspect the key fob for any noticeable signs of damage or wear.
Examine Signal Interference: Move away from potential sources of disturbance and try again.
Confirm Receiver Functionality: Check if the vehicle can still be locked and unlocked manually. If it can, the issue may lie with the receiver.
